Transaction 7093fac4cbe102c3f4d07fff0fff6d8a34dfcde203e1790a4c6bb4b78e4a2092

2 Input
2 Outputs
  • 7093fac4cbe102c3f4d07fff0fff6d8a34dfcde203e1790a4c6bb4b78e4a2092:0
  • value  25007216
    address  3Pv7oNVr5RG335qsFEZATpbFmaFQ2MQRNy
  • 7093fac4cbe102c3f4d07fff0fff6d8a34dfcde203e1790a4c6bb4b78e4a2092:1
  • value  3268
    address  1K5fGi9pwchfvt51wAJ7z72JKJEAqFg2wa